Amorphous silicon (a-Si) films are deposited on LiFePO4@C electrode by using vacuum thermal evaporation deposition technique and the effect of alpha-Si film on electrochemical performance of LiFePO4@C cells is investigated systematically by the charge-discharge testing, cyclic voltammograms and AC impedance spectroscopy, respectively. The results reveal that the present of a-Si film on electrode surface could remarkably improve the electrochemical performance at high charge/discharge rate, especially at elevated temperature. This enhancement may be attributed to the amelioration of the electrochemical dynamics on the electrode/electrolyte interface resulting from the beneficial effects of a-Si film, which might significantly suppress the rise of both of the surface film resistance and charge transfer resistance.
